Multiple award winning South African rapper, Refiloe Maele Phoolo, best known by his stage name, Cassper Nyovest, has accused fans of controversial Ghanaian Dancehall artiste, Shatta Wale, of threatening him.

The threat according to him comes days after he endorsed Shatta Wale's fiercest rival, Stonebwoy, in his first interview in Ghana and suggesting that he hasn’t heard of any music by Shatta Wale.

Asked in an earlier interview if he had heard of Shatta Wale, The Doc Shebeleza crooner answered “[he] is trouble,” adding “I have read a lot about him…but I don’t know his music yet but everybody says it is lit.”

Reacting to the threat by the SM fans, Cassper who spoke on Hitz FM, asked them to calm down because his comment was meant as a jab at their icon as news headlines have suggested.

Cassper who has already recorded a song with Stonebwoy during his short arrival in Ghana has indicated that he would love to collaborate with Shatta, “...apparently he is huge and its dope to work with the numbers.

If I have to work it out here then I want to mention his name. Apparently, he stirs things and his fans were going at me the whole time and that was lit…” he said.
